Flower Conditioning — the working florist's system
Professional flower conditioning: what commercial florists do to make cut flowers last their full vase life. Species-specific protocols, tools, and common mistakes.
Conditioning is the difference between flowers that survive an event and flowers that wilt during the ceremony. Every working florist conditions flowers before arrangement. Amateurs who skip this step wonder why their bouquets don't last.
This guide covers the universal method, water temperature and time targets, and per-flower adjustments that matter.

Why conditioning matters
Cut flowers arrive dehydrated. They've been out of water during transport, sometimes for hours or days. Vascular vessels may have collapsed or become blocked with air bubbles. Without conditioning, they cannot absorb water efficiently once placed in a vase — which means they wilt regardless of how fresh the solution is.
Conditioning solves three problems:
- Rehydration — restores water content in petals and stems
- Vascular reset — clears air locks and blockage
- Bacterial control — starts flowers in clean solution before the arrangement begins
Done right, conditioning delivers 40-70% more vase life than skipping the step.
The universal method (works for 80% of flowers)
Step 1 — Recut stems on the diagonal
Every flower gets 2-3 cm cut from the base at 45°. The diagonal exposes more vascular surface than a horizontal cut and prevents the stem from sitting flush against the vase bottom.
Use sharp secateurs. Dull tools crush stems and block xylem vessels. Test tools weekly.
Step 2 — Strip leaves below the waterline
Any leaf that would sit below the waterline must come off. Submerged leaves rot within 24 hours, releasing compounds that feed bacteria and shorten vase life for every stem in the vase.
Leaves above the waterline stay. They reduce transpiration stress on the flower.
Step 3 — Place in cool water with flower food
Cool water (15-18°C) with commercial food or the homemade recipe (see flower food).
Fill the conditioning bucket 15-20 cm deep — enough to submerge lower stem but not flower heads.
Step 4 — Cool dark storage
Move the bucket to cool dark space. Ideal: 4-8°C for hardy flowers, 15-18°C for tropical.
Cool storage matters more than most amateurs realise. A flower stored at 18-20°C loses vase life 2-3× faster than the same flower at 4-8°C.
Step 5 — Wait 12-24 hours
Minimum useful conditioning: 4-6 hours. Standard: 12-24 hours. Do not exceed 48 hours.
Step 6 — Recut before final arrangement
At arrangement time, recut every stem 1-2 cm at 45°. This clears minor bacterial buildup and opens fresh vascular tissue.

Per-flower adjustments
Hydrangea — stem-splitting
Hydrangea vascular vessels close quickly. Universal cut isn't enough.
- Cut stem at 45°
- Split the woody stem end 2 cm vertically
- Submerge in cool water immediately
- If wilted: submerge entire head and stem in cool water for 30-60 minutes to rehydrate through the sepals

Tulips — plain cold water
Tulips prefer cold water without food. Sugar accelerates their stem-stretching and floppiness.
- Cut at 45°
- Plain cold water at 4-8°C
- Cool dark storage
- Refresh water daily; tulips drink heavily
Tulips continue growing after cutting — 2-4 cm over 3-5 days is normal.
Daffodils — 24 hours in isolation
Daffodils leak sap that fouls water for other flowers.
- Condition in a separate bucket for the first 24 hours
- Then transfer to fresh water; can mix with others
Anemones — shallow water
Anemone stems are hollow. Deep water rots them.
- Cut at 45°
- 2-3 cm of cool water only
- Cool dark storage
- Refresh every 24 hours
Roses — woody-stem method
- Cut at 45°
- Split woody base 2 cm
- Optional: dip stem end in boiling water 3-5 seconds to clear air locks (rescue technique)
- Cool water with food
Roses from wholesale often benefit from a "reviving soak" — submerge head and stem in cool water 30-60 min before conditioning.

Peonies — dry storage until forcing open
Peonies arrive as marshmallow-firm buds. Can be dry-stored (wrapped in paper) at 4°C up to 2 weeks for staged opening.
- Storage: dry, cool 4°C, wrapped
- To open: cut at 45°, warm water 35-40°C for 1 hour
- Transfer to cool water for arrangement
- Timing: 2-3 days from firm bud to open bloom
Woody stems (lilac, viburnum, quince)
- Cut at 45°
- Split base 3-4 cm
- Warm water (35-40°C) for first 30 minutes
- Transfer to cool water
Hollow-stem flowers (amaryllis, delphinium)
- Cut diagonally
- Shallow water (5-8 cm)
- Cool storage

The conditioning bucket setup
Working studios use dedicated conditioning buckets, not arrangement vases.
Bucket properties:
- Tall (30-40 cm) — enough for long stems
- Narrow opening — reduces evaporation
- Clean (bleached weekly) — no bacterial residue
- Numbered or labeled — one per flower type
For home use: any clean tall vase works. Wash with 1:10 bleach solution between uses.
Conditioning by delivery source
Wholesale market
- Flowers arrive dry-packed in boxes
- Recut and place in conditioning buckets within 30 minutes
- Refrigerate 12-24 hours before arrangement
- 40-60% of retail price; 2-4× the vase life if conditioned right
Retail florist purchase
- Flowers arrive wrapped, sometimes with water tubes
- Recut stems, discard tubes, condition 4-6 hours
- Ready for immediate display
Supermarket
- Been out of water during transport and shelf display
- Recut, remove old wrapping, condition 6-12 hours
- Vase life gain: 2-4 days over unconditioned handling
Garden-picked
- Best: pick early morning when stems are fully turgid
- Place in water immediately
- Condition 4-6 hours cool
Conditioning temperature reference
| Flower type | Storage temp | Notes |
|---|---|---|
| Tulips, daffodils | 4-8°C | Cold storage essential |
| Roses, ranunculus | 4-8°C | Cool preserves petals |
| Peonies (bud) | 2-4°C dry | Longest hold at coolest |
| Peonies (open) | 15-18°C | Cool but not cold |
| Anemones | 4-8°C | Cool holds them closed |
| Orchids | 15-18°C | Warmer than most |
| Hydrangea | 4-10°C | Cool for water retention |
| Tropical (protea, anthurium) | 12-18°C | Never below 10°C |
| Foliage (eucalyptus, ruscus) | 4-10°C | Cool preserves colour |
Common conditioning mistakes
Warm water for all flowers. Warm water shocks most. Only use warm (35-40°C) as initial 30-minute treatment for hydrangea, roses, and woody stems.
Skipping the recut. Even if wholesale cut yesterday, recut on arrival. Stems seal within hours out of water.
Too much water depth. Hollow-stem flowers rot in deep water. Match depth to stem type.
Direct sun during conditioning. Sun speeds transpiration and bacterial growth. Cool dark storage always.
No cool storage. Conditioning at 18-22°C gains only 40-50% of possible vase-life extension. Cool storage at 4-8°C delivers the full 40-70%.
Reusing conditioning water. Fresh solution every 24 hours. The whole point of conditioning is a clean start.
FAQ
How long does flower conditioning take?
Minimum useful conditioning: 4-6 hours. Standard professional: 12-24 hours. Longer than 48 hours is counterproductive; flowers over-hydrate and lose freshness for arrangement.
Do I need to condition supermarket flowers?
Yes. Supermarket flowers have been out of water during transport. Recut, strip leaves, cool water with food, rehydrate 4-6 hours before rearranging. Extends vase life 2-4 days.
What water temperature for conditioning?
Cool at 15-18°C standard. Tulips and daffodils colder (4-8°C). Woody-stem flowers benefit from initial warm water (35-40°C, 30 minutes), then cool.
Should I remove all leaves?
Remove only leaves that would sit below waterline. Submerged leaves rot in 24 hours and contaminate water. Leaves above stay.
Can I skip conditioning for premium wholesale?
No. Even fresh Ecuadorian roses arrive after days of refrigerated transport. Conditioning unlocks full vase life. Skipping costs 30-50% of the flowers' potential lifespan.
